Zaza is not a commonly known first name among famous individuals, but there have been a few notable figures who bear this name. One such person is Zaza Pachulia, a former professional basketball player from Georgia. Pachulia had a successful career in the National Basketball Association (NBA) and is known for his toughness and physical presence on the court. He played for several teams, including the Milwaukee Bucks and the Golden State Warriors, winning two consecutive NBA championships with the Warriors in 2017 and 2018.
